ruby-on-rails – 寻找web pdf查看器,而不是google文档查看器

前端之家收集整理的这篇文章主要介绍了ruby-on-rails – 寻找web pdf查看器,而不是google文档查看器前端之家小编觉得挺不错的,现在分享给大家,也给大家做个参考。
我很想使用 google document viewer,但我正在处理敏感文件和谷歌的条款规定,如果你使用他们的服务,该文件基本上成为公共领域.

它们是否会使您的内容保密?

如果有能力禁用打印和下载也是最好的.

仅供参考:我正在铁轨上开发ruby,如果有宝石就会很酷.

解决方法

PDF是一种页面格式,它不能很好地转换为HTML.如果要保留PDF文件的外观100%,请转换为图像.您可以转换为较低的res图像以阻止用户打印您的PDF.
此外,您可以使用imagemagick: http://www.imagemagick.org/script/composite.php在“机密”或“不要复制”的图像上添加水印

使用ghostscript将PDF转换为图像:

gs -q -dNOPAUSE -dBATCH -sDEVICE=pngalpha -r300 -dEPSCrop -sOutputFile=$FILE.png $FILE.pdf

或ImageMagick:

convert -density 300 $FILE.pdf $FILE.png

资料来源:http://hublog.hubmed.org/archives/001875.html

原文链接:https://www.f2er.com/ruby/270307.html

猜你在找的Ruby相关文章